Barn Swallow; Golondrina Común

Hirundo rustica

Description:

Don't be fooled by the pictures, the Barn Swallow is on the right, sitting next to a Red-rumped Swallow to provide a comparison of the two species which breed and live side by side here, see http://www.projectnoah.org/spottings/181... The Barn Swallows will soon migrate to Africa for the winter while many of the Red-rumped Swallows will remain in the Iberian peninsula, only moving south to the coast if the insect supply dries up in the winter.

Habitat:

Garden on limestone outcrop in foothills of Los Serranos mountains.
